Air corps fly in formation over Howth's Eire 6 wartime sign

A pair of Irish Air Corps PC9M planes have flown in formation over Howth Head to mark a ceremony where President Higgins officially unveilled the newly-restored Eire 6 wartime neutrality sign there. Video: Irish Air Corps
